In a factory 100 workers are engaged and the average rate of wage is 50 paise per hour. Standard working hours per week are 40 and the standard performance is 10 unit per gang hour, During a week in March, wages paid for 50 workers were at the rate of 50 paise per hour, 10 workers at 70 paise per hour and 40 workers at 40 paise per hour. Actual output was 380 unit. The factory did not work for five hours due to breakdown of machinery. Calculate appropriate labour variances.
